How do you turn 30.193 repeating into a fraction?

Detailed Answer:

Step 1: To convert 30.193 repeating into a fraction, begin writing this simple equation:

n = 30.193 (equation 1)

Step 2: Notice that there is 1 digit in the repeating block (3) and 2 digits in the non-repeating part (19). Multiply both sides by 103 = 1000.

1000 × n = 30193.3 (equation 2)

Step 3: Now subtract equation 1 from equation 2 to cancel the repeating block (or repetend) out.

1000 × n = 30193.3
 100 × n = 30.193
 900 × n = 27174

27174900 could be the answer, but it still can be put in the simplest form, i.e., reduced.

To simplify this fraction, divide the numerator and denominator by 6 (the GCF - greatest common factor).

n = 27174900 = 27174 ÷ 6900 ÷ 6 = 4529150. So,

30.193 = 4529150 as the lowest possible fraction.

As the numerator is greater than the denominator, we have an improper fraction, so we can also express it as a mixed number, thus 4529150 is also equal to 3029150 when expressed as a mixed number.

The repeating decimal 30.193 (vinculum notation) has a repeated block length of 1. It is also represented as 30.19333... (ellipsis notation) which equals approximately 30.1933333 (decimal approximation)(*).

The recurring decimal 30.193 can be written as a ratio of two integers having 4529 as the numerator and 150 as the denominator. So, it is a rational number (named after ratio). It can be shown that a number is rational if its decimal representation is repeating or terminating.
